What is the Landing Page Price in 2025?

The average cost of building landing pages can be between $200-$3000, depending on the level of complexity and features you want in your design. If you’re building landing pages on an ad-hoc basis, a $3000 budget might fall on the higher end. However, if you’re also looking for ongoing landing page optimization, the cost will naturally increase. This is because effective optimization involves A/B testing, which can take weeks or even months to yield meaningful results, depending on traffic volume and other variables.

Factors that decide a landing page design cost

Knowing several factors that determine landing page design costs can help you get an estimate, and later, make a more informed decision.

factors-that-design-a-landing-page-design-cost.webp

1. Type of landing page

Landing pages vary in design demands. Short-form ones take less time to design but need more expertise, while long-form pages need to fit all info and use interactive elements. Thus, total landing page design costs hinge on user flow, functions, and integration complexity.

2. Customization on the landing page

Your brand’s visual identity should be visible on the landing page. With more specific guidelines on elements such as animations, illustrations, and videos, the landing page design cost could increase.

3. Experience and expertise of designers

With more experience comes higher standards and knowledge of landing page elements (UI and UX) - a proven track record of these lets designers command higher landing page prices for their services.

4. Hosting / Domain

You’ll need a domain name (e.g., www.yourlandingpage.com) and hosting to make your landing page accessible online. Domain hosting and registration often have recurring fees, affecting your overall landing page design cost.

5. Add-on conversion optimization

Some businesses invest money in analyzing user behavior and engagement through A/B testing, heat mapping, or click-through rate optimization to further improve their landing page performance. These are the usual components of conversion rate optimization (CRO), which yield higher ROI and increase landing page design cost.
